Last month walking around James street I decided to stop at this place for a drink with my friends.<br/ <br/ When checking their cocktail menu I was impressed by they having 4 different options of espresso martini and decides to try a couple of them.<br/ <br/ The one with chilli syrup was amazing and although not your classic espresso martini it is an well balanced and interesting cocktail with a nice heat to it. Would rate it a 5 out of 5.<br/ <br/ The classic espresso martini was also well made with a balance between bitterness, sweetness and alcohol. Would rate it a 4.5 out of 5.<br/ <br/ Overall I was impressed by my drinks and my friends were also happy with their choices.
Came here on a Wednesday afternoon for a leisurely cocktail. I had the tiger blood Martini. It was just the right blend of sweetness with a good chilli kick. I sampled the chips beautifully crunchy and the fennel salt was a nice addition. Cru has a fantastic wine list and so I am keen to return to sample more of their menu.

This quality bar bistro is a consistent, sheer-curtained crowd pleaser. Service is old-school class the wine list is a 53 page light read. Outside tables can be sticky but are the perfect spot for watching the James Street cultural procession. Cheers!
